ネム(XEM)を支えるネットワークの安全性について
ネム(XEM)は、ブロックチェーン技術を基盤とする分散型台帳技術(DLT)プラットフォームであり、その安全性は、プラットフォームの信頼性と持続可能性にとって不可欠な要素です。本稿では、ネムネットワークの安全性を支える主要な技術的要素、設計思想、および運用体制について詳細に解説します。
1. ネムネットワークのアーキテクチャと安全性
ネムネットワークは、プルーフ・オブ・インポートランス(POI)と呼ばれる独自のコンセンサスアルゴリズムを採用しています。POIは、従来のプルーフ・オブ・ワーク(PoW)やプルーフ・オブ・ステーク(PoS)とは異なり、ネットワーク参加者の重要度を評価する指標として「ベスティング」という概念を導入しています。ベスティングとは、XEMを一定期間ロックアップすることで得られる権利であり、ベスティング量が多いほど、ネットワークへの貢献度が高いとみなされます。
1.1 プルーフ・オブ・インポートランス(POI)の安全性
POIは、PoWやPoSと比較して、以下のような安全性上の利点があります。
- エネルギー効率の高さ: PoWのように膨大な計算資源を必要としないため、環境負荷が低減されます。
- 51%攻撃への耐性: ネットワークを支配するには、XEMの51%以上をベスティングする必要があり、これは非常に高いコストを伴います。
- 分散性の向上: ベスティングは、XEMの保有量だけでなく、ネットワークへの貢献度も考慮するため、より公平な分散性を実現します。
1.2 ネットワークの分散化
ネムネットワークは、世界中に分散された多数のノードによって構成されています。これらのノードは、トランザクションの検証、ブロックの生成、およびネットワークの維持に貢献しています。ネットワークの分散化は、単一障害点のリスクを軽減し、ネットワーク全体の可用性と信頼性を向上させます。
1.3 アポカリプスキー
ネムネットワークは、アポカリプスキーと呼ばれる独自のセキュリティメカニズムを備えています。アポカリプスキーは、ネットワーク全体のセキュリティを脅かすような事態が発生した場合に、ネットワークを再起動するための緊急キーです。アポカリプスキーは、複数の信頼できるキーホルダーによって分割管理されており、単独で悪用されるリスクを最小限に抑えています。
2. トランザクションの安全性
ネムネットワークにおけるトランザクションの安全性は、以下の要素によって確保されています。
2.1 デジタル署名
すべてのトランザクションは、送信者の秘密鍵によってデジタル署名されます。デジタル署名は、トランザクションの改ざんを検出し、送信者の身元を認証するために使用されます。ネムネットワークは、安全性の高い暗号化アルゴリズムを採用しており、デジタル署名の偽造は極めて困難です。
2.2 トランザクションの検証
トランザクションは、ネットワーク上のノードによって検証されます。検証プロセスでは、トランザクションの署名、残高、およびその他の有効性に関するチェックが行われます。不正なトランザクションは、ネットワークに記録されません。
2.3 マルチシグ
ネムネットワークは、マルチシグと呼ばれる機能をサポートしています。マルチシグは、トランザクションの承認に複数の署名が必要となる仕組みです。マルチシグを使用することで、資金の不正な移動や盗難のリスクを軽減できます。
3. スマートアセットとモザイク
ネムネットワークは、スマートアセットとモザイクと呼ばれる独自の機能を備えています。スマートアセットは、特定のルールや条件に基づいて動作するデジタル資産であり、モザイクは、スマートアセットを構成する最小単位です。スマートアセットとモザイクの安全性は、以下の要素によって確保されています。
3.1 スマートアセットの定義
スマートアセットは、作成時に定義されたルールと条件に従って動作します。これらのルールと条件は、ネットワークに記録され、改ざんされることはありません。スマートアセットの定義は、スマートアセットの動作を予測可能にし、不正な操作を防ぎます。
3.2 モザイクの管理
モザイクは、スマートアセットを構成する最小単位であり、アカウントによって管理されます。モザイクの移動や取引は、トランザクションによって記録され、ネットワークによって検証されます。モザイクの管理は、スマートアセットの所有権と制御を明確にし、不正な取引を防ぎます。
3.3 名前空間
ネムネットワークは、名前空間と呼ばれる機能をサポートしています。名前空間は、スマートアセットとモザイクに一意の名前を割り当てるための仕組みです。名前空間を使用することで、スマートアセットとモザイクの識別を容易にし、誤った取引を防ぎます。
4. ネットワークの運用体制とセキュリティ対策
ネムネットワークの安全性は、技術的な要素だけでなく、ネットワークの運用体制とセキュリティ対策によっても支えられています。
4.1 コミュニティによる監視
ネムネットワークは、活発なコミュニティによって監視されています。コミュニティメンバーは、ネットワークの異常な動作やセキュリティ上の脆弱性を検出し、開発チームに報告します。コミュニティによる監視は、ネットワークのセキュリティを継続的に向上させるための重要な要素です。
4.2 セキュリティ監査
ネムネットワークは、定期的に第三者機関によるセキュリティ監査を受けています。セキュリティ監査では、ネットワークのコード、アーキテクチャ、および運用体制が評価され、セキュリティ上の脆弱性が特定されます。セキュリティ監査の結果は、ネットワークのセキュリティを強化するために活用されます。
4.3 バグ報奨金プログラム
ネムネットワークは、バグ報奨金プログラムを実施しています。バグ報奨金プログラムは、セキュリティ上の脆弱性を発見した人に報酬を支払うことで、ネットワークのセキュリティを向上させることを目的としています。バグ報奨金プログラムは、コミュニティメンバーのセキュリティ意識を高め、ネットワークのセキュリティを継続的に改善します。
4.4 ネットワークのアップデート
ネムネットワークは、定期的にアップデートされます。アップデートでは、セキュリティ上の脆弱性が修正され、新しい機能が追加されます。ネットワークのアップデートは、ネットワークのセキュリティを維持し、最新の脅威に対応するために不可欠です。
5. まとめ
ネム(XEM)を支えるネットワークの安全性は、プルーフ・オブ・インポートランス(POI)コンセンサスアルゴリズム、ネットワークの分散化、アポカリプスキー、デジタル署名、トランザクションの検証、マルチシグ、スマートアセットとモザイク、コミュニティによる監視、セキュリティ監査、バグ報奨金プログラム、およびネットワークのアップデートなど、多岐にわたる要素によって確保されています。これらの要素が相互に連携することで、ネムネットワークは、高い安全性と信頼性を実現しています。今後も、ネムネットワークは、技術革新と運用体制の強化を通じて、その安全性を継続的に向上させていくでしょう。